Job Purpose:
The Lead Pipeline Engineer will be responsible for the detailed design, engineering, and execution of pipeline systems within EPC (Engineering, Procurement, and Construction) projects. This role requires extensive experience in detailed design, construction support, and project execution, ensuring that pipeline designs meet contractual, regulatory, and industry standards. The ideal candidate will provide technical leadership, coordinate with multidisciplinary teams, and drive the successful delivery of pipeline systems from design to construction while optimizing cost, efficiency, and constructability.
Key Responsibilities:
- Lead and oversee the detailed engineering and design of pipeline systems within EPC projects, ensuring compliance with project specifications and international standards.
- Perform and review stress and hydraulic analyses to validate pipeline integrity and operational efficiency.
- Drive value-added engineering initiatives to optimize design, reduce costs, and improve constructability without compromising quality or safety.
- Optimize pipeline routing to minimize environmental impact, reduce land acquisition costs, and enhance long-term operational efficiency.
- Coordinate with procurement, construction, and commissioning teams to ensure seamless integration of pipeline engineering deliverables.
- Review vendor documents, technical specifications, material selections, and equipment requisitions to ensure compatibility with project requirements.
- Provide technical expertise and support during fabrication, installation, testing, and pre-commissioning phases.
- Resolve site-based engineering challenges by working closely with construction and quality teams.
- Conduct technical risk assessments and develop mitigation plans to ensure compliance with safety and regulatory requirements.
- Collaborate with project managers, clients, and contractors to ensure alignment on scope, timelines, and deliverables.
- Mentor and guide junior engineers, ensuring adherence to best practices and fostering technical growth.

Technical Skills:
- Proficient in pipeline design and analysis software, such as AutoCAD, PDMS, Caesar II, and other industry-standard tools.
- Strong knowledge of ASME, API, ASCE, and other pipeline engineering codes and standards.
- Expertise in material selection, corrosion protection, and welding procedures for pipeline systems.
- Experience in feasibility studies and constructability reviews for EPC pipeline projects.
- Proven ability to implement value engineering principles to optimize costs and enhance project efficiency.
- Experience in pipeline route optimization considering environmental, geotechnical, and regulatory constraints.
